INSTALLATION OF THE DISPLAY SEPDISP56 AND OF THE BACKLIGHT SHEET

Replace the display in an ambient temperature of 25 °C.
Replace the backlight placed under the original LCD with the one supplied with the Minitools part to avoid chromatic discrepancies.

1

Remove the original display.

2

Undo and remove the diffuser and the pink original backlight

3

Fit and secure the new Minitools backlight.

4

Re-insert the diffuser.

5

Fit the new Minitools display.

EEPROM MODIFICATION

• After replacing the LCD, switch on the cluster (pin nº 1 negative, pin nº 2 positive) and, with a multimeter, measure the voltage on the PCB on which the display is connected, between the points A and B indicated in picture 1.

• If the voltage measured is between 11,95 V and 12,05 V, no modification is necessary;
• If the voltage detected is, instead, lower than 11,95V or higher than 12,05V, it is necessary to do the modification described in the following paragraph “EEPROM MODIFICATION”.

EEPROM MODIFICATION

NOTE: For this modification it is necessary to use an EEPROM programmer.
We recommend our SEP-EECLIP.

First, set the programmer reading in hexadecimal (HEX);
De-solder the 93LC86 EEPROM (highlighted in picture 2), which is located inside the metal enclosure on the rear side of the display PCB.

ATTENTION: Make a backup of the de-soldered EEPROM, before the modification.

To reach a voltage between 11,95V and 12,05V, it is necessary to modify the value of the location 0240. Please note that increasing or decreasing these locations by 1 HEX unit, the variation will be +/-0,00625V.

VERIFICATION

Once these modifications have been done, measure again the voltage between the points A and B and check that it actually is between 11,95V and 12,05V. If not, increase or decrease the location until the value is as close as possible to the correct range.
